Effect of the human papillomavirus vaccine on the risk of genital warts: a nationwide cohort study of South Korean adolescent girls
Jaeyoung Cho, Eun Mi Kim, Jihye Kim, Ju-Young Shin, Eui Hyeok Kim, Jong Heon Park, Seunghyun Lewis Kwon, Geun-Yong Kwon, Soon-Ae Shin, Jaiyong Kim
Epidemiol Health. 2024;e2024040.   Published online March 18, 2024
DOI: https://doi.org/10.4178/epih.e2024040    [Accepted]
  • 864 View
  • 35 Download
AbstractAbstract PDF
Abstract
OBJECTIVES
The purpose of this study was to assess the effectiveness of human papillomavirus (HPV) vaccination administered to adolescent girls through South Korea’s National Immunization Program.
METHODS
This retrospective cohort study included individuals who were 12 to 13 years old, whether vaccinated or unvaccinated, between July 2016 and December 2017. The incidence of genital warts (GWs) was monitored through 2021. Time-stratified hazard ratios (HRs) were estimated, adjusting for birth year, socioeconomic status, and the level of urbanization of the region, and were presented with 95% confidence intervals (CIs). Data were sourced from the Immunization Registry Integration System, linked with the National Health Information Database.
RESULTS
The study included 332,062 adolescent girls, with an average follow-up period of approximately 4.6 years. Except for the first year, the HRs for the vaccinated group were lower than those for the unvaccinated group. The HRs for specific cutoff years were as follows: year 2, 0.62 (95% CI, 0.31 to 1.13); year 3, 0.58 (95% CI, 0.35 to 0.96); and year 4 and beyond, 0.39 (95% CI, 0.28 to 0.52).
CONCLUSIONS
Our findings indicate that HPV vaccination was associated with a reduction in the risk of GWs among adolescent girls. Notably, this reduction became significant as the incidence of GWs increased with age.

Risk of lymphadenopathy from SARS-CoV-2 vaccination in Korea: a self-controlled case series analysis
Mi-Sook Kim, Bongyoung Kim, Jeong Pil Choi, Nam-Kyong Choi, Jung Yeon Heo, Jun Yong Choi, Joongyub Lee, Sang Il Kim
Epidemiol Health. 2023;45:e2023090.   Published online October 13, 2023
DOI: https://doi.org/10.4178/epih.e2023090
  • 4,286 View
  • 129 Download
AbstractAbstract AbstractSummary PDFSupplementary Material
Abstract
OBJECTIVES
To assess the risk of lymphadenopathy following sever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) vaccination.
METHODS
A self-controlled case series design was used to determine whether the risk of lymphadenopathy was higher in the 1-day to 42-day risk interval after coronavirus disease 2019 (COVID-19) vaccination compared to the control period. In addition, subgroup analyses were conducted according to baseline characteristics, time since vaccination, and sensitivity analyses adjusted for the length of the risk interval.
RESULTS
The risk of developing lymphadenopathy in the risk interval (1-42 days) after COVID-19 vaccination compared to the control period was significantly increased, with a relative incidence (RI) of 1.17 (95% confidence interval [CI], 1.17 to 1.18) when the first, second, and third doses were combined. The RI was greater on the day of vaccination (1.47; 95% CI, 1.44 to 1.50). In subgroup analyses by baseline characteristics, a significantly increased risk or trend toward increased risk was observed in most subgroups except for those aged 70 years and older, with a significant increase in risk in younger individuals, those with a Charlson’s comorbidity index <5, and those who received mRNA vaccines (mRNA-1273>BNT162b2). Within the 1-day to 42-day post-dose risk period, the relative risk was highest during the 1-day to 7-day post-dose period (1.59; 95% CI, 1.57 to 1.60) compared to the control period, and then the risk declined. In the sensitivity analysis, we found that the longer the risk window, the smaller the RI.
CONCLUSIONS
SARS-CoV-2 vaccination is associated with a statistically significant increase in the risk of lymphadenopathy, and this risk was observed only with mRNA vaccines.

Effective vaccination strategies to control COVID-19 in Korea: a modeling study
Youngsuk Ko, Kyong Ran Peck, Yae-Jean Kim, Dong-Hyun Kim, Eunok Jung
Epidemiol Health. 2023;45:e2023084.   Published online September 7, 2023
DOI: https://doi.org/10.4178/epih.e2023084
  • 4,632 View
  • 115 Download
AbstractAbstract AbstractSummary PDFSupplementary Material
Abstract
OBJECTIVES
In Korea, as immunity levels of the coronavirus disease 2019 (COVID-19) in the population acquired through previous infections and vaccinations have decreased, booster vaccinations have emerged as a necessary measure to control new outbreaks. The objective of this study was to identify the most suitable vaccination strategy for controlling the surge in COVID-19 cases.
METHODS
A mathematical model was developed to concurrently evaluate the immunity levels induced by vaccines and infections. This model was then employed to investigate the potential for future resurgence and the possibility of control through the use of vaccines and antivirals.
RESULTS
As of May 11, 2023, if the current epidemic trend persists without further vaccination efforts, a peak in resurgence is anticipated to occur around mid-October of the same year. Under the most favorable circumstances, the peak number of severely hospitalized patients could be reduced by 43% (n=480) compared to the scenario without vaccine intervention (n=849). Depending on outbreak trends and vaccination strategies, the best timing for vaccination in terms of minimizing this peak varies from May 2023 to August 2023.
CONCLUSIONS
Our findings suggest that if the epidemic persist, the best timing for administering vaccinations would need to be earlier than currently outlined in the Korean plan. It is imperative to continue monitoring outbreak trends, as this is key to determining the best vaccination timing in order to manage potential future surges.

Barriers to COVID-19 vaccine surveillance: the issue of under-reporting adverse events
Yunha Noh, Hwa Yeon Ko, Ju Hwan Kim, Dongwon Yoon, Young June Choe, Seung-Ah Choe, Jaehun Jung, Ju-Young Shin
Epidemiol Health. 2023;45:e2023054.   Published online June 7, 2023
DOI: https://doi.org/10.4178/epih.e2023054
  • 3,734 View
  • 134 Download
  • 1 Crossref
AbstractAbstract AbstractSummary PDFSupplementary Material
Abstract
OBJECTIVES
This study investigated the reporting rates of adverse events following immunization (AEFIs) to the spontaneous reporting system (SRS) and its predictors among individuals with AEFIs after coronavirus disease 2019 (COVID-19) vaccination.
METHODS
A cross-sectional, web-based survey was conducted from December 2, 2021 to December 20, 2021, recruiting participants >14 days after completion of a primary COVID-19 vaccination series. Reporting rates were calculated by dividing the number of participants who reported AEFIs to the SRS by the total number of participants who experienced AEFIs. We estimated adjusted odds ratios (aORs) using multivariate logistic regression to determine factors associated with spontaneous AEFIs reporting.
RESULTS
Among 2,993 participants, 90.9% and 88.7% experienced AEFIs after the first and second vaccine doses, respectively (reporting rates, 11.6 and 12.7%). Furthermore, 3.3% and 4.2% suffered moderate to severe AEFIs, respectively (reporting rates, 50.5 and 50.0%). Spontaneous reporting was more prevalent in female (aOR, 1.54; 95% confidence interval [CI], 1.31 to 1.81); those with moderate to severe AEFIs (aOR, 5.47; 95% CI, 4.45 to 6.73), comorbidities (aOR, 1.31; 95% CI, 1.09 to 1.57), a history of severe allergic reactions (aOR, 2.02; 95% CI, 1.47 to 2.77); and those who had received mRNA-1273 (aOR, 1.25; 95% CI, 1.05 to 1.49) or ChAdOx1 (aOR, 1.62; 95% CI, 1.15 to 2.30) vaccines versus BNT162b2. Reporting was less likely in older individuals (aOR, 0.98; 95% CI, 0.98 to 0.99 per 1-year age increment).
CONCLUSIONS
Spontaneous reporting of AEFIs after COVID-19 vaccination was associated with younger age, female sex, moderate to severe AEFIs, comorbidities, history of allergic reactions, and vaccine type. AEFIs under-reporting should be considered when delivering information to the community and in public health decision-making.

Self-reported adverse events after 2 doses of COVID-19 vaccine in Korea
Yunhyung Kwon, Insob Hwang, Mijeong Ko, Hyungjun Kim, Seontae Kim, Soon-Young Seo, Enhi Cho, Yeon-Kyeng Lee
Epidemiol Health. 2023;45:e2023006.   Published online December 26, 2022
DOI: https://doi.org/10.4178/epih.e2023006
  • 4,899 View
  • 161 Download
  • 2 Crossref
AbstractAbstract AbstractSummary PDF
Abstract
OBJECTIVES
In Korea, a national coronavirus disease 2019 (COVID-19) vaccination program was implemented, including 4 vaccines against COVID-19. A text messaging-based survey, in addition to a passive adverse event reporting system, was launched to quickly report unusual symptoms post-vaccination. This study compared the frequency of adverse events after COVID-19 vaccination based on the vaccine type and the type of 2-dose regimen (homologous or heterologous).
METHODS
Self-reported adverse events were collected through a text-message survey for 7 days after each vaccination. This study included 50,950 vaccine recipients who responded to the survey at least once. Informed consent to receive surveys via text was obtained from the vaccine recipients on the date of first vaccination.
RESULTS
The recipients of mRNA vaccines reported local and systemic reactions 1.6 times to 2.8 times more frequently after dose 2 than after dose 1 (p<0.001), whereas ChAdOx1-S recipients reported significantly fewer local and systemic reactions after dose 2 than after dose 1 (p<0.001). Local and systemic reactions were approximately 2 times and 4 times more frequent for heterologous vaccination than for BNT162b2/BNT162b2 and ChAdOx1-S/ChAdOx1-S regimens, respectively. Young individuals, female, and those receiving heterologous vaccine regimens including ChAdOx1-S/BNT162b2 vaccines reported more adverse events than older participants, male, and those with homologous vaccine regimens.
CONCLUSIONS
Although a heterologous regimen, youth, and female sex were associated with a higher risk of adverse reactions after COVID-19 vaccination, no critical issues were noted. Active consideration of heterologous schedules based on the evidence of efficacy and safety appears desirable.

Parental concerns about COVID-19 vaccine safety and hesitancy in Korea: implications for vaccine communication
Hye-Kyung Cho, Hyunju Lee, Young June Choe, Shinkyeong Kim, Sujin Seo, Jiwon Moon, Eun Hwa Choi, Geun-Yong Kwon, Jee Yeon Shin, Sang-Yoon Choi, Mi Jin Jeong, Myoungsoon You
Epidemiol Health. 2023;45:e2023004.   Published online December 13, 2022
DOI: https://doi.org/10.4178/epih.e2023004
  • 4,956 View
  • 143 Download
  • 3 Web of Science
  • 2 Crossref
AbstractAbstract AbstractSummary PDF
Abstract
OBJECTIVES
Vaccination is one of the most important strategies to contain the spread of coronavirus disease 2019 (COVID-19). Vaccination in children is dependent on their parents, making it important to understand parents’ awareness and attitudes toward vaccines in order to devise strategies to raise vaccination rates in children.
METHODS
A web-based nationwide survey was conducted among Korean parents of 7-year-old to 18-year-old children in August 2021 to estimate parents’ intention to vaccinate their children against COVID-19 and identify key factors affecting parental acceptance and hesitancy through regression analysis.
RESULTS
Approximately 56.4% (575/1,019) were willing to vaccinate their children against COVID-19. Contributing factors to COVID-19 vaccine hesitancy were being a mother (adjusted odds ratio [aOR], 0.36; 95% confidence interval [CI], 0.25 to 0.52), a lower education level (aOR, 0.83; 95% CI, 0.70 to 0.97), hesitancy to other childhood vaccines (aOR, 0.78; 95% CI, 0.64 to 0.96), and refusal to vaccinate themselves (aOR, 0.08; 95% CI, 0.02 to 0.20). Having older children (aOR, 1.20; 95% CI, 1.13 to 1.28), trusting the child’s doctor (aOR, 1.19; 95% CI, 1.07 to 1.32), positive perceptions of the COVID-19 vaccine’s effectiveness (aOR, 2.60; 95% CI, 1.90 to 3.57) and perceiving the COVID-19 vaccine as low-risk (aOR, 1.68; 95% CI, 1.27 to 2.24) were associated with COVID-19 vaccine acceptance. Concerns about adverse reactions were the most common cause of hesitancy.
CONCLUSIONS
Providing parents with accurate and reliable information on vaccine effectiveness and safety is important to increase COVID-19 vaccine uptake in children. Differential or targeted approaches to parents according to gender, age, and their children’s age are necessary for effective communication about vaccination in children.

Physical and mental health characteristics related to trust in and intention to receive COVID-19 vaccination: results from a Korean community-based longitudinal study
Ye Jin Jeon, Youngrong Lee, Ji Su Yang, Young Su Park, Sun Jae Jung
Epidemiol Health. 2022;44:e2022064.   Published online August 3, 2022
DOI: https://doi.org/10.4178/epih.e2022064
  • 4,873 View
  • 126 Download
AbstractAbstract AbstractSummary PDFSupplementary Material
Abstract
OBJECTIVES
The aim of this study was to explore factors affecting attitudes toward coronavirus disease 2019 (COVID-19) vaccination, including socio-demographic characteristics and mental health status during the pandemic.
METHODS
This study analyzed responses from 1,768 participants who were originally included in a community cohort study and responded to 3 online surveys related to COVID-19 (March 2020 to March 2021). The k-means method was used to cluster trust in and intention to receive COVID-19 vaccination. Baseline (2013-2018) socio-demographic characteristics, physical health status, and depressive symptoms were analyzed as exposure variables, and current mental health status was included in the analyses.
RESULTS
Almost half of all participants were classified into the moderate trust and high intention cluster (n=838, 47.4%); those with high trust and high intention accounted only for 16.9%. They tended to be older, had high-income levels, and engaged in regular physical activity at baseline (p<0.05), and their sleep quality and psychological resilience were relatively high compared to other groups.
CONCLUSIONS
Our results suggest that more efforts are required to enhance the perceived need for and trust in COVID-19 vaccination.

Predictors of COVID-19 booster vaccine hesitancy among fully vaccinated adults in Korea: a nationwide cross-sectional survey
Yunha Noh, Ju Hwan Kim, Dongwon Yoon, Young June Choe, Seung-Ah Choe, Jaehun Jung, Sang-Won Lee, Ju-Young Shin
Epidemiol Health. 2022;44:e2022061.   Published online July 22, 2022
DOI: https://doi.org/10.4178/epih.e2022061
  • 8,052 View
  • 366 Download
  • 11 Web of Science
  • 8 Crossref
AbstractAbstract AbstractSummary PDFSupplementary Material
Abstract
OBJECTIVES
This study explored predictors of coronavirus disease 2019 (COVID-19) booster hesitancy among fully vaccinated young adults and parental COVID-19 vaccine hesitancy for their children.
METHODS
This cross-sectional study administered an online survey from December 2 to December 20, 2021. We enrolled participants aged 18-49 years, for whom ≥2 weeks had passed after their initial COVID-19 vaccination. We estimated odds ratios (ORs) with 95% confidence intervals (CIs) using multivariate logistic regression to evaluate factors associated with booster/vaccine hesitancy.
RESULTS
Among the 2,993 participants, 48.8% showed hesitancy (wait and see: 40.2%; definitely not: 8.7%). Booster hesitancy was more common among women (OR, 1.25; 95% CI, 1.05 to 1.50), younger people (OR, 1.44; 95% CI, 1.17 to 1.77), those with a lower education level (OR, 2.05; 95% CI, 1.10 to 3.82), those who received the mRNA-1273 vaccine type (OR, 2.01; 95% CI, 1.65 to 2.45), and those who experienced serious adverse events following previous COVID-19 vaccination (OR, 2.03; 95% CI, 1.47 to 2.80). The main reasons for booster hesitancy were concerns about safety (54.1%) and doubts about efficacy (29.8%). Among the 1,020 respondents with children aged <18 years, 65.8% were hesitant to vaccinate their children against COVID-19; hesitancy was associated with younger parental age, education level, the type of vaccine the parent received, and a history of COVID-19 infection.
CONCLUSIONS
Concerns about the efficacy and safety of COVID-19 vaccines were the major barrier to booster acceptance. The initial COVID-19 vaccine type (mRNA-1273), young age, gender (women), a low education level, and adverse events after the first COVID-19 vaccine were key predictors of booster hesitancy.

Dynamics of hospitalizations and in-hospital deaths from COVID-19 in northeast Brazil: a retrospective analysis based on the circulation of SARS-CoV-2 variants and vaccination coverage
Paulo Ricardo Martins-Filho, Adriano Antunes de Souza Araújo, Lucindo José Quintans-Júnior, Bárbara dos Santos Soares, Waneska de Souza Barboza, Taise Ferreira Cavalcante, Victor Santana Santos
Epidemiol Health. 2022;44:e2022036.   Published online April 5, 2022
DOI: https://doi.org/10.4178/epih.e2022036
  • 8,143 View
  • 341 Download
  • 12 Web of Science
  • 12 Crossref
AbstractAbstract AbstractSummary PDF
Abstract
This study investigated the dynamics of hospitalizations and in-hospital deaths from coronavirus disease 2019 (COVID-19) throughout the pandemic in northeast Brazil, the Brazilian region with the worst socioeconomic indicators. In total, 141,445 cases, 8,213 hospital admissions, and 1,644 in-hospital deaths from COVID-19 were registered from March 14, 2020 to February 5, 2022. The overall rates of hospitalization and in-hospital deaths were 5.8% and 20.0%, respectively. The hospitalization and death rates significantly decreased over time, which may have been related to progress in vaccination. During the spread of the Gamma variant (January to June 2021), most hospitalized individuals were young adults, and approximately 40% of deaths occurred in this age group. During the predominance of Delta (July to December 2021), over 75% of deaths occurred among the elderly and unvaccinated or partially vaccinated individuals. This rate decreased to 42.3% during the transmission of the Omicron variant (January to February 2022), during which 34.6% of deaths were recorded among fully vaccinated individuals (2 doses) and 23.1% among those who received full vaccination and a booster. The Omicron-driven third wave was associated with a rise in the proportion of deaths among vaccinated individuals, especially among those who had not received a booster dose.

Measles susceptibility of marriage migrant women in Korea
Sooyeon Kim, Sun A Kim, Hanbich Hong, Seong Ryeong Choi, Hae-Young Na, Sung Un Shin, Kyung-Hwa Park, Sook In Jung, Min-Ho Shin, Sun-Seog Kweon, Seung Ji Kang
Epidemiol Health. 2022;44:e2022031.   Published online March 12, 2022
DOI: https://doi.org/10.4178/epih.e2022031
  • 6,782 View
  • 362 Download
AbstractAbstract AbstractSummary PDF
Abstract
International migrants could be considered a risk group susceptible to vaccine-preventable diseases. We conducted a measles seroprevalence study among 419 marriage migrant women living in Sinan-gun and Wando-gun, South Jeolla Province, located in the southwestern part of Korea. The overall seroimmunity was 92.8%. The seroimmunity varied considerably according to the country of origin and increased with age. Our current analysis could be valuable in the context of discussions concerning vaccination policies for immigrants in Korea.

Persistence of vaccine-induced antibodies to A/H5N1 at 30 months and 36 months after vaccination in Vietnam
Chien Vien Chinh, Viet Phu Quoc, Loc Huynh Tan, Duoc Nguyen Van, Thai Pham Quang, Be Le Van
Epidemiol Health. 2021;43:e2021076.   Published online October 6, 2021
DOI: https://doi.org/10.4178/epih.e2021076
  • 6,042 View
  • 81 Download
AbstractAbstract AbstractSummary PDF
Abstract
OBJECTIVES
An A/H5N1 vaccine (IVACFLU-A/H5N1) was accepted for use in Vietnam; however, antibody persistence after vaccination has not been well characterized. We examined post-vaccination antibody persistence and related risk factors in individuals enrolled in the phase II IVACFLU-A/ H5N1 vaccine trial in Ninh Hoa, Vietnam, who received a 15-μg dose (2 injections 21 days apart).
METHODS
We used a longitudinal study design to follow 86 participants, without a control group. The participants tested as anti-A/H5N1 immunoglobulin G seronegative at baseline and received both doses of the vaccine. Blood was drawn at 30 months and 36 months after the complete vaccination to assess antibody status. Antibody persistence status was compared by demographic characteristics and exposure risk factors using univariate logistic regression.
RESULTS
In total, 84.9% and 52.3% of the population showed persistence of at least 1/10 of the A/H5N1 antibodies at 30 months and 36 months after IVACFLU-A/H5N1 vaccination, respectively. The odds of antibody persistence were higher in older people, but lower in people who had experienced flu-like symptoms in the past 18 months or between 2 visits. We recorded no differences between A/H5N1 antibody persistence and exposure risk factors, including having a poultry farm, coming into contact with poultry, and slaughtering and processing poultry.
CONCLUSIONS
This study demonstrated noteworthy antibody persistence, indicated by the seroconversion rate and geometric mean titer at 30 months and 36 months after the IVACFLU-A/H5N1 vaccine. Further studies should investigate older people and those who experienced flu-like symptoms to determine a suitable time for a booster shot.

The age-standardized incidence, mortality, and case fatality rates of COVID-19 in 79 countries: a cross-sectional comparison and their correlations with associated factors
Dongui Hong, Sohyae Lee, Yoon-Jung Choi, Sungji Moon, Yoonyoung Jang, Yoon-Min Cho, Hyojung Lee, Sukhong Min, Hyeree Park, Seokyung Hahn, Ji-Yeob Choi, Aesun Shin, Daehee Kang
Epidemiol Health. 2021;43:e2021061.   Published online September 8, 2021
DOI: https://doi.org/10.4178/epih.e2021061
  • 20,632 View
  • 359 Download
  • 10 Web of Science
  • 11 Crossref
AbstractAbstract AbstractSummary PDFSupplementary Material
Abstract
OBJECTIVES
During the coronavirus disease 2019 (COVID-19) pandemic, crude incidence and mortality rates have been widely reported; however, age-standardized rates are more suitable for comparisons. In this study, we estimated and compared the age-standardized incidence, mortality, and case fatality rates (CFRs) among countries and investigated the relationship between these rates and factors associated with healthcare resources: gross domestic product per capita, number of hospital beds per population, and number of doctors per population.
METHODS
The incidence, mortality, and CFRs of 79 countries were age-standardized using the World Health Organization standard population. The rates for persons 60 years or older were also calculated. The relationships among the rates were analysed using trend lines and coefficients of determination (R<sup>2</sup>). Pearson correlation coefficients between the rates and the healthcare resource-related factors were calculated.
RESULTS
The countries with the highest age-standardized incidence, mortality, and CFRs were Czechia (14,253 cases/100,000), Mexico (182 deaths/100,000), and Mexico (6.7%), respectively. The R<sup>2</sup> between the incidence and mortality rates was 0.852 for all ages and 0.945 for those 60 years or older. The healthcare resources-related factors were associated positively with incidence rates and negatively with CFRs, with weaker correlations among the elderly.
CONCLUSIONS
Compared to age-standardized rates, crude rates showed greater variation among countries. Medical resources may be important in preventing COVID-19-related deaths; however, considering the small variation in fatality among the elderly, preventive measures such as vaccination are more important, especially for the elderly population, to minimize the mortality rates.

Bacillus of Calmette and Guérin (BCG) and the risk of leprosy in Ciudad del Este, Paraguay, 2016-2017
Nancy Carolina Cuevas, Victor M. Cardenas
Epidemiol Health. 2021;43:e2021060.   Published online September 8, 2021
DOI: https://doi.org/10.4178/epih.e2021060
  • 7,163 View
  • 93 Download
  • 1 Web of Science
  • 1 Crossref
AbstractAbstract AbstractSummary PDF
Abstract
OBJECTIVES
Paraguay has experienced a 35% reduction in the detected incidence of leprosy during the last ten years, as the vaccination coverage against tuberculosis (Bacillus of Calmette and Guérin [BCG] vaccine) reached ≥95% among infants. The objective of this case-control study was to evaluate the protective effect of BCG on the risk of leprosy.
METHODS
We used a population-based case-control study of 20 leprosy confirmed cases reported among residents of Ciudad del Este, Paraguay, diagnosed in 2016-2017. Three controls were selected from a random sample of households from the city. We assessed vaccine effectiveness using 1- odds ratio [OR], and confounding for age, gender, education, occupation, and marital status using stratified and exact logistic regression, and explored if there was effect modification calculating the synergy factor (SF) and relative excess risk due to interaction (RERI).
RESULTS
After controlling for age, gender, education, occupation and marital status, the OR of BCG scar on the risk of leprosy was 0.10 (95% confidence interval [CI], 0.02 to 0.45), for an estimate of vaccine effectiveness of 89.5% reduced risk of leprosy (95% CI, 55.2 to 98.1). There was evidence of heterogeneity by which the effectiveness of BCG seemed stronger among younger persons (Breslow-Day and Z-test of the SF had a p<0.05), and both the RERI and SF indicated a less then multiplicative and additive interaction of BCG and younger age.
CONCLUSIONS
BCG vaccination was associated with a decreased risk of leprosy in the study population, particularly in persons born after 1980.

Recent increase in pertussis incidence in Korea: an age-period-cohort analysis
Chanhee Kim, Seonju Yi, Sung-il Cho
Epidemiol Health. 2021;43:e2021053.   Published online August 18, 2021
DOI: https://doi.org/10.4178/epih.e2021053
  • 8,939 View
  • 179 Download
  • 6 Web of Science
  • 7 Crossref
AbstractAbstract AbstractSummary PDFSupplementary Material
Abstract
OBJECTIVES
Pertussis or whooping cough—one of the most contagious diseases—is caused by the Gram-negative bacterium <i>Bordetella pertussis</i>. Despite a high vaccination rate, Korea recently experienced a resurgence of pertussis. This study explores patterns and possible explanations for this resurgence through an age-period-cohort analysis.
METHODS
Using secondary data from the infectious disease portal of the Korea Disease Control and Prevention Agency and the Korea Statistical Information Service of Statistics Korea, this study analyzed the incidence of pertussis in Korea to determine which factors contributed to the recent increase using an age-period-cohort model.
RESULTS
Analysis of the age effect indicated that the age group most vulnerable to pertussis was 0-year to 2-year-olds. Analysis of the period effect showed a sharp increase in the incidence rate after 2016. Analysis of the cohort effect showed a significant decrease in incidence beginning with the 1955 birth cohort, with the risk increasing again with the 2000s birth cohort.
CONCLUSIONS
Previous studies have suggested 3 main possible explanations for our results. First, the increased incidence rate can be attributed to contact rates. Second, the rate of immunity through natural exposure has decreased due to the low number of circulating pathogens, in turn affecting the trend of infection. Lastly, variations in pathogens may have also contributed to the increase in incidence. Given that the most significant increase in incidence was observed among infants younger than 1 year old, sufficient maternal immunity must be prioritized to provide passive immunity to newborns via the placenta.

Dynamics of the COVID-19 epidemic in the post-vaccination period in Korea: a rapid assessment
Kyung-Duk Min, Sangwoo Tak
Epidemiol Health. 2021;43:e2021040.   Published online May 27, 2021
DOI: https://doi.org/10.4178/epih.e2021040
  • 11,708 View
  • 409 Download
  • 9 Web of Science
  • 9 Crossref
AbstractAbstract AbstractSummary PDFSupplementary Material
Abstract
OBJECTIVES
Coronavirus disease 2019 (COVID-19) has had a tremendous impact on public health and socioeconomic conditions globally. Although non-pharmaceutical interventions (NPIs) such as social distancing effectively reduced the incidence of COVID-19, especially in Korea, demand for vaccination has increased to minimize the social costs of NPIs. This study estimated the potential benefits of COVID-19 vaccination in Korea.
METHODS
A mathematical model with vaccinated–susceptible–latent–infectious–recovered compartments was used to simulate the COVID-19 epidemic. The compartments were stratified into age groups of 0-19 years, 20-59 years, and 60 years or older. Based on the Korea Disease Control and Prevention Agency national vaccination plan for the second quarter of 2021, announced on March 15, we developed vaccination scenarios (with 150,000 dose/d and 100% compliance as the main scenario). Comparing scenarios without vaccination or with higher/lower vaccination rates and compliance, we estimated the numbers of COVID-19 cases that will be prevented by vaccination.
RESULTS
The results projected 203,135 cases within a year after April 2021 without vaccination, which would be reduced to 71,248 (64.9% decrease) by vaccination. Supposing a vaccination rate of 150,000 dose/d and 100% compliance, social distancing interventions for those aged 20 or more can be retracted after January 1, 2022.
CONCLUSIONS
We expect COVID-19 vaccination to be effective in Korea. Health authorities should minimize delays in vaccination and vaccine avoidance to maximize the effectiveness of vaccination and end social distancing early.
